ChatGPT & Claude — Know the Difference

Both are AI assistants you access through a web browser. Both are free to start. But they have meaningfully different strengths that a strategic user should understand:

🟢
ChatGPT
By OpenAI · chat.openai.com
  • Brainstorming & ideation
  • Social media content
  • Image generation (DALL·E)
  • Quick Q&A and research
  • Largest user community
🟣
Claude
By Anthropic · claude.ai
  • Building web pages & apps
  • Long-form business writing
  • Strategic planning & analysis
  • Detailed, nuanced output
  • Excellent at following instructions

📋 The Art of the Business Prompt

The quality of your AI output is directly proportional to the quality of your prompt. In a business context, this means providing context, constraints, and format expectations upfront:

❌ Weak Prompt

"Write me something about my business for my website."

✅ Strong Prompt

"Write a professional About page for my consulting business. I have 20 years of experience in operations management. My clients are mid-size manufacturing companies. Tone should be confident but approachable. Length: 3 paragraphs."
